Article summary

Symantec Endpoint Protection 14.x manages events, policies, and registration for the client computers that connect to customer networks.

Note:
This page describes how to connect Symantec Endpoint Protection 14.x deployments. To connect Symantec Endpoint Protection 12.x, see Symantec Endpoint Protection 12.x.

Types of Assets Fetched

This adapter fetches the following types of assets:

  • Devices

Parameters

  1. Symantec Endpoint Protection Address (required) - specify the IP address or the host name of the Symantec Endpoint Protection server.
  2. Port (optional, default: 8446)
  3. User Name and Password (required) - The credentials for a user account that has the permissions to fetch assets.
Note:

On some versions of SEP, API authentication fails with special characters. If you receive 'invalid username or password' error, try changing the password. Refer to Password Requirements for Symantect endpoint protection for information about which characters are supported for username/password values, dependent on the version of SEP.

  1. Domain (optional, default: empty) - specify the Symantec Endpoint Protection domain, if defined. A domain is a structural container in the console that you use to organize a hierarchy of groups, clients, computers, and policies.

  2. Verify SSL - Select whether to verify the SSL certificate of the server against the CA database inside of Axonius. For more details, see SSL Trust & CA Settings.

  3. HTTPS Proxy (optional) - Connect the adapter to a proxy instead of directly connecting it to the domain.

  4. Use SEMP Database In Connection - Toggle on to to connect the SEMP database and fetch data from it using the Fetch Device Definitions advanced setting. When you enable this setting, provide the following credentials to connect the SEMP database:

    • Database - The SEMP database name.
    • Database Address - The SEMP database server address.
    • Database Port - The SEMP database port.
    • Database Username and Database Password - The SEMP username and password.

Advanced Settings

Note:

Advanced settings can either apply for all connections for this adapter, or you can set different advanced settings and/or different scheduling for a specific connection, refer to ​Advanced Configuration for Adapters.

  • Fetch Device Definitions (requires database credentials) - Select this option to query device definitions from the agent_def_cache table in the SEMP database. To use this setting you need to enable Use SEMP Database In Connection in the adapter connection configuration.
